Thank you very much!I have used adequan for a few years now as a prevention for arthritis. When I started the arthritis was very minimal so after the loading dose they got 1 shot a month for maintenance. As time has gone by and they are now true seniors (18 and 19) they get a shot every 4-7 days.
The loading dose for adequan is a shot every 4 days for a total of 8 shots. After that depends on the severity of arthritis. I can tell you from my experience it absolutely works. Sometimes the proof of it working is that you don't see them aging as fast. We have 4 flights of stairs and Rico leaps 2 at a time. Dre has some knee issues but he does very well too.
I use a 1ml syringe for dosing-
If a cat is 10 pounds you double it so 20 and the dose is 0.2
Rico is 15 he gets 0.3
Dre is 19 he gets 0.4 (round up to 20x2=40-0.4)
I have always been told to round up if a odd number.
I personally do not give at the exact same time as insulin but as long as it is not the same spot I don't think it really matters.
There is a canine and equine version. Most cats use the canine as it has preservatives in it and most cats do not go thru it fast.
